Application note on using rpitx
Using with csdr to modulate streaming input
You will need the dev branch of csdr for doing this.
Setup instructions:
git clone https://github.com/simonyiszk/csdr.git
cd csdr
git fetch
git checkout dev
make && sudo make install
Note that it should be already done, if you installed qtcsdr.
Modulate from raw audio file
These examples will use the raw audio file testsound48000.raw
, which is present in this repo. You can get this file by:
git clone https://github.com/ha7ilm/rpitx-app-note
cd rpitx-app-note; ls #There is your file.
A raw audio file differs from a .wav file because it doesn't have any headers to store its parameters, just the samples after each other.
Generate AM modulation:
cat testsound48000.raw | csdr convert_i16_f | csdr gain_ff 1.0 | csdr dsb_fc | csdr add_dcoffset_cc | sudo rpitx -i- -m IQFLOAT -f 28400
- The part
csdr gain_ff 1.0
can be changed to increase/decrease modulation. - The
-f 28400
at the end gives the transmit frequency in kHz.
